        Criminal Justice

        Criminal Justice

        Concordia’s Criminal Justice programs offer students a comprehensive educational foundation of the multi-systemic criminal justice system. Through the program, students will explore alluring issues of crime and justice that critically impact the perspectives of interrelationships, functions, and operations within the dynamic components related to human behavior, cultural aspects, and global controversies.They will also gain a deeper understanding of patterns and behavioral causation of crime, ethical decision making, balancing crime control with civil liberty preservation, and the mounting importance of security and safety.
